Easily one of the most iconic and recognizable awards in all of professional sports, the Rawlings Gold Gloves have for more than a half century succintly defined the finest fielders in Major League Baseball. The special trophy glove made from gold lame tanned leather and sits atop the third of three tiers of a wood base that features an artist's rendering of a Saberhagen portrait that tapers from 6 1/2 inches to 5 inches wide at the top and is 4 inches high. It is flanked by similarly imposing gold-tanned Rawlings baseballs perched on the second tier, which also boasts a 15-inch nameplate that has "1989 Rawlings Gold Glove Award, Presented to Bret Saberhagen, Honoring His Selection As The Finest in the Field!" and flanked by the famed Rawlings script logo on each side. The final overall dimensions of the bottom tier of the wood base are 17-by-6 inches, with the tip of the glove reaching 16 inches high. On the back of the third tier of the wooden base, directly opposite the artist's rendering of Saberhagen's portrait, the former pitcher has signed his name in bold, black Sharpie, adding a stacked inscription that reads: "Cy Young Year 1989." All elements of the trophy appear to be in essentially in as-issued and problem-free condition. Comes with a Letter of Authenticity from Bret Saberhagen.
